Responsive Development in Drupal

As the mobile web continues to grow at a rapid pace, and more and more devices are being released, we need to make sure that our websites always deliver a great user experience no matter what screen size is being used. Staying up to date with the latest techniques can often be challenging or frustrating, so lets review some best practices that will get us all on the same page and moving the mobile web forward.

Responsive Development is all about the front end side of “Responsive Design”. While that term has been thrown around quite a bit over the past few years, it doesn’t do enough to separate the roles and responsibilities of everyone involved in the responsive process. We’ll take a look at some of the tools and processes we have available to us in order to build a truly optimized experience for all devices, and hopefully answer some of your questions and concerns along the way. On top of all this, we’ll cover the best practices and techniques that we use for Drupal specific projects - this is DrupalCon after all!

Questions addressed in this presentation:

What techniques I should be using to make my website mobile friendly?

What does a responsive workflow look like on a Drupal project?

How can I use media queries and SASS/Compass?

What are some Compass extensions I should be using?

How can I inspect an Android device?

How can I inspect an iOS device?
